 21 July, 2010: Photos from Lydia

Two more containers arrived in Samoa early this month with materials to complete construction of all the fales and the two amenities blocks. After the usual wrestle with authorities they arrived at the beach ten days ago. Already all the fales are framed up and the plywood roofing completed. Lydia has been in Apia all week but hopes to send the latest photos soon. Meanwhile these photos are taken just after the containers arrived.

6 July, 2010: Building Progress, Dave Smith

The builders are racing ahead with construction, the interior of the “big fale” is now almost complete, even to the new bar, as the photos show it has a sloping ceiling to large ridge vent which will lead to a cooler environment. Check out the photos uploaded last week to the new site (below)

Two more containers of building materials left for the resort yesterday, this included enough timber, cement and plywood to complete the fales, two toilet blocks a storage fale and an open fale (all the buildings necessary for operating the resort. Meanwhile the foundations and floor slabs have been laid for the 7 fales in the second row.

18 June 2010: Dave Smith

Lydia reports great progress with the outside deck now finished as is the bar, kitchen and toilet walls and lining. Timber to complete the fales and ablution buildings arrive in Samoa on the 6th July at which time the foundations and floors will be prepared. So completion is assured.

Installation of the asphaltic bitumen shingles chosen as the roofing for the “big house” and fale's is now completed (in two and a half days!), a fantastic effort that resulted in Lydia and Joe rewarding the team of builders (about 20) with an early knockoff and a fantastic BBQ and umu. The size of the pig was to die for. Corrugated iron has been discouraged as a result of many injuries it caused during the tsunami.

Lydia finally succumbed to the frustration of trying to access the promised aid when their Customs would not allow the building materials we sent up into the country duty free as had previously been promised. So she went and sat in the Prime Ministers offices for an hour and a half unannounced until she was invited in for a brief discussion. The end result after much further form filling and inventory listing, the containers were allowed in duty free. Also the PM visit paved the way for a the promised aid to be confirmed (not a huge amount but very welcome).
